Output 34463f956e39865392a2eb0e07ba8dd2914106562257cb28d5dbaad75f1a01e6:2

value
37662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76d9130d09d4f466e8708b77b5c2921b91996eb7 OP_EQUAL
address
3CXRhmtM5XLKtFk6BssExkMW1woWrRQCug
transaction
34463f956e39865392a2eb0e07ba8dd2914106562257cb28d5dbaad75f1a01e6